Choosing Between Computer Science and Mathematics
The decision between pursuing a degree in Computer Science or Mathematics is a common one for aspiring students. Each discipline offers unique opportunities and challenges, and the choice can significantly impact career prospects and personal satisfaction. Let's explore the pros and cons of each major and help you make an informed decision.
Pros and Cons of Computer Science and Mathematics
Computer Science:
Market Demand: Fueled by the increasing digital transformation, there is a high demand for professionals with computer science skills. Fields such as software development, data science, and cybersecurity are growing rapidly. Practical Applications: Computer science degree holders are well-prepared for hands-on roles in the tech industry, which can include coding, software development, and system analysis. Expensive and Competitive: Pursuing a computer science degree can be costly, and programs can be highly competitive due to the high demand for talent in the tech sector.Mathematics:
Job Security: Degrees in mathematics often provide job security in diverse fields, including finance, engineering, and academia. The demand for mathematics professionals has remained steady, offering a wide range of stable career paths. Theoretical and Abstract: Mathematics is a deeply theoretical and abstract discipline, perfect for those who enjoy problem-solving, proofs, and exploring theoretical concepts. Complementary Skills: Mathematics provides a strong foundation in analytical thinking and logical reasoning, which can be highly beneficial in computer science-related roles.Ultimately, the best decision between computer science and mathematics depends on your interests, career goals, and personal enjoyment. Let's delve deeper into why some people prefer each major and how to make an informed choice.
Which Degree is Best, Computer Science or Mathematics?
The answer can vary based on individual preferences and career aspirations. Many students find that they enjoy elements of both disciplines and may even combine them in their studies.
Computer Science: Some students love the practical and coding aspects of computer science. They are drawn to the immediate applications and technical problem-solving involved in coding, software development, and data analysis. However, the competitive nature and high cost of computer science programs can be a deterrence for some.
Mathematics: For others, the theoretical and abstract nature of mathematics is more appealing. They enjoy the challenge of solving complex problems, working with proofs, and exploring mathematical concepts. Mathematics can offer a stable and secure career path, especially in finance and engineering.
It's important to note that both fields can complement each other. Many computer science professionals have a strong background in mathematics, and vice versa. This cross-disciplinary approach can be particularly beneficial in today's tech-driven world.
Personal Stories and Insights
Each individual's experience with these fields is unique. For instance, my sons had different preferences. One found joy in the logical and practical aspects of computer science, while the other was drawn to the abstract and theoretical challenges of mathematics. Both paths offered them fulfilling careers and personal satisfaction.
Computer Science can be seen as the "bastard child" of mathematics and engineering, now increasingly influenced by project management and software engineering. While mathematics remains a purely theoretical discipline, both fields share a deep interconnectedness, and many concepts and methods are shared between them.
Ultimately, the choice between computer science and mathematics should be guided by your genuine interests and career goals. If you're passionate about solving complex problems and enjoy abstract thinking, mathematics might be the better fit. Conversely, if you're excited about coding, software development, and hands-on technology roles, computer science could be more rewarding.
It's also beneficial to gain some practical experience in both fields before making a final decision. Many universities offer introductory courses in both computer science and mathematics, allowing you to experience both disciplines firsthand and decide which one aligns best with your personal and professional goals.
Remember, the choice between computer science and mathematics is not about which is better in an absolute sense, but rather which one best suits your individual strengths and interests. Sometimes, the best approach is to listen to your gut and let your true passion guide your decision.
In summary, the choice between computer science and mathematics is multifaceted, and the right decision depends on your personal preferences, goals, and experiences. Whether you choose to major in one or both fields, the skills and knowledge gained will undoubtedly enrich your academic and professional journey.